Athletes show strong effort at annual Mooseheart Relays

After many days of middling weather, blue skies and warm temperatures greeted the 40th Annual Mooseheart Relays, which took place May 2 at Mooseheart's football stadium.

The host Ramblers took advantage of their annual opportunity to show their home fans how proficient in the sport they have become, and this year's meet was no exception. The boys team, which has been an area power recently, had a strong showing while the girls team continued to show the improvement that has been taking place in recent seasons.

"It was nice to have warm weather," Mooseheart boys track coach Curt Schlinkmann said. "I think they did a really nice job. I was really pleased."

Mooseheart's boys won five events. Ceda Makindu cleared 6-0 to win the high jump, Joe Feemorlu was first in the 110-meter high hurdles, Josh Gordon won the 400 meters and the Ramblers 400-meter relay and 1,600-meter relay teams were winners.

"I think, for the most part, they did their personal bests, which is what you ask for," Schlinkmann said. "I think we kind of took some steps today. We're finding ourselves. We've been looking for someone to add to the (1,600-meter) relay, and now Abdul (Yusuf-Omane) is running it, and that fills that vacancy."

Mooseheart's boys have been most successful in recent years, including a seventh-place finish in the 2014 Class 1A state meet. The postseason doesn't begin for another two weeks, but Schlinkmann said he liked the direction his team is headed.

"Some of the guys were there last year and they know what it's like and they want to go back again. Those guys are inspiring some of the guys to want to go with them," Schlinkmann said.

Mooseheart's girls team had its best performance from Aishah Adebayo, who was second in the 100-meter hurdles. Among Ramblers who finished third were Mamie Barley in the discus, Megan Hart in the triple jump and Madison Hart in the 400 meters.

"Most of the girls had their personal bests today," Mooseheart girls track coach Ann Price said. "I know some of the girls have been affected by the heat. It's been a cold track season."

The high school girls track season finishes one week before the boys, so the Ramblers are on the brink of their postseason meets.

"Last season, we saw that they got better when the Mooseheart Relays came," Price said. "We are looking forward to some big performances."

Mooseheart's girls team has not had a state qualifier since Ruthfee Kollie qualified in the triple jump in 2006. Price said athletes on the current team may qualify before they leave high school. Adebayo and Barley are sophomores and Megan Hart is a freshman. There are others, Price said, who have the potential to become state qualifiers.

"(Adebayo) was talented again last year and she'll deliver again this year," Price said. "She may not make it to state this year, but we're hopeful she can make it next year. And we have some freshmen who came out of nowhere, including Megan (Hart.) In another year, we could be competitive."
